What fascinates me about Thomas Anders is the gap between his humble start and his eventual stature. Born in a tiny German town and quietly studying at Mainz University, he spent years failing as a Schlager artist before Modern Talking made him a continental icon. I admire performers who keep grinding through obscurity, because that persistence usually shows in the craft. His voice has aged remarkably well, which to me signals genuine technique rather than mere studio polish. He represents that golden era of European pop that, for all its glossiness, was built on real vocal talent and stubborn ambition. I respect that quiet endurance.
